1. What are 3DM and glTF?
- 3DM: 3DM is a file format primarily used for 3D modeling and CAD applications. It is commonly associated with Rhinoceros, a popular 3D modeling software.
- glTF: glTF (GL Transmission Format) is an open standard for efficient 3D model delivery and loading. It is designed to be a compact, runtime-friendly format for transmission of 3D scenes and models.

3. How to convert 3DM to glTF:
- Step 1: Export 3DM file: Open your 3D modeling software (e.g., Rhinoceros) and export the 3DM file to a supported format such as OBJ or FBX.
- Step 2: Use conversion tools: There are several conversion tools available that can convert OBJ or FBX files to glTF format. Some popular tools include Blender, Autodesk FBX Converter, and online conversion services.
- Step 3: Adjust settings: When using conversion tools, you may need to adjust settings such as texture options, compression, and coordinate system to ensure the desired output for the glTF file.
- Step 4: Verify the output: Once the conversion is complete, verify the glTF file to ensure that it retains the original 3D model's integrity, including textures, materials, and animations.
